#7952b4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7952b4 is composed of 47.5% red, 32.2%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.8% cyan, 54.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 263.9 degrees, a saturation of 39.5% and a lightness of 51.4%. #7952b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2a4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#7952b4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030205 is the darkest color, while #f8f6fb is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#7952b4 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#696969 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#6c6478 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#356bc5 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#3b6fb0 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#6f6d75 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#4d62bf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#5164b1 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#73638b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
